China guangdong shenzhen Ali cloud
Websites on 119.23.225.129
- Domain names that have been bound:
- 2020-12-20-----2021-06-03mdq.qpgame.com
- 2021-06-03-----2021-06-03m-jsapi-wxpay.qpgame.com
- 2019-06-19-----2020-04-04mpay.qpgame.com
- website server lookup history
- www.xh9366.com
- nifa168.com
- www.777117.com
- www.xjj26.com
- www665.com
- xp384.com
- narutoxxx.com
- onionsearch.net
- bbbzhi.top
- bbs.xiao77.net
- ttt48.sgip33.com
- 91javpro.com
- www.6277.com
- 469ed.com
- ht9527.vip
- www.5x87.com
- olvid.io
- r34.com
- 51ganx.top
- genai168.com
- hosting ip address lookup history
- 172.67.202.31
- 154.84.24.173
- 194.53.53.8
- 61.147.213.131
- 38.21.227.208
- 192.192.100.159
- 107.151.201.129
- 104.27.172.216
- 23.225.240.76
- 91.148.132.204
- 47.243.98.48
- 104.26.13.166
- 137.175.105.23
- 188.114.97.3
- 104.28.0.14
- 185.216.251.34
- 119.29.61.60
- 104.27.166.47
- 46.166.60.225
- 47.119.116.51